热门关键词:
当前位置:主页 > 区块链 >

深入了解以太坊轻钱包的工作原理与应用

时间:2025-09-22 05:42:42 来源:未知 点击:

以太坊轻钱包概述

以太坊是一种去中心化的区块链平台,它支持智能合约和去中心化应用(dApps)的运行。作为一个重要的加密货币和区块链项目,用户需要一种有效且便捷的方式来存储和管理他们的以太坊(ETH)和其他基于以太坊的代币。这里就引入了钱包的概念。钱包主要分为全节点钱包和轻钱包两种。它们各自有不同的优缺点,今天我们将重点探讨以太坊轻钱包的工作原理,以及相关的应用与优势。

轻钱包的定义

深入了解以太坊轻钱包的工作原理与应用

轻钱包,或称为SPV(Simplified Payment Verification)钱包,是一种不需要下载整个区块链的轻量级钱包。与全节点钱包相比,轻钱包的存储和带宽要求大大降低,使得普通用户也能够方便地使用它来发送和接收交易。这种钱包的设计目标是确保即使在资源有限的环境下,用户也能安全、快速地管理加密资产。

轻钱包的工作原理

那么,轻钱包到底是如何工作的呢?核心的原理在于它依赖于全节点来验证交易。轻钱包不会存储区块链的所有数据,只下载与自己账户相关的信息。下面,我们将详细介绍这个过程。

1. 仅存储必要的数据

轻钱包通常只保存用户的账户密钥以及与其相关的少量交易历史。它不需要保存整个区块链的数据,而是获得足够的信息来验证用户的交易。这就意味着,轻钱包的大小通常只有几兆字节,而全节点钱包则需要数百GB的存储空间。

2. 与全节点的交互

轻钱包通过与全节点进行通信来获取自己所需的信息。当用户发起一笔交易时,轻钱包会把这笔交易的信息发送给全节点。全节点负责验证这笔交易是否有效,并将结果反馈给轻钱包。

3. 区块头的验证

轻钱包需要接收区块链的区块头,以便验证交易是否被确认。区块头包含区块的哈希值和时间戳等信息,这样轻钱包可以判断对应交易是否正确,并将这一信息显示给用户。通过这种方式,轻钱包能够以极小的计算资源接口,获取验证结果。

轻钱包的优势

深入了解以太坊轻钱包的工作原理与应用

轻钱包相较于全节点钱包,拥有许多明显优势,适合普通用户使用。在此,我们列出了几个主要优点。

1. 资源消耗低

如前所述,轻钱包对存储空间和带宽的需求较低,用户只需下载必要的信息即可。这对于手机用户或设备存储有限的用户特别好。这意味着用户可以随时随地轻松管理自己的以太坊资产,而不必担心占用过多的存储空间。

2. 更快的启动时间

因为轻钱包不需要同步整个区块链,它的启动非常迅速。用户通常可以在短短几秒钟内打开应用,查看余额并发送交易。这极大提高了用户体验,特别是在需要快速转账的时候。

3. 用户友好

轻钱包的设计理念是以用户为中心,提供简单、直观的界面和操作方式。这使得即使是区块链新手也能快速上手,进行交易和管理资产,而无需学习复杂的技术知识。

轻钱包的安全性

虽然轻钱包在使用方便性和资源需求上都有优势,但也存在一些安全隐患。使用轻钱包时,用户需要注意以下几点:

1. 信任全节点

由于轻钱包需要依赖全节点验证交易,因此用户必须确保所连接的全节点是可信的。如果全节点受到攻击或不诚实,用户的交易确认可能会受到影响。因此,选择知名度高、声誉好的全节点进行连接非常重要。

2. 私钥管理

轻钱包生成的私钥通常存储在用户的设备上。尽管比起全节点的复杂性,轻钱包的私钥管理相对简单,但用户仍需确保设备的安全,避免恶意软件或黑客攻击。使用密码保护和双因素认证等安全措施可以增加安全性。

3. 与其他钱包的比较

尽管轻钱包在便利性上有明显优势,但比起全节点钱包,它在安全性和去中心化特性上可能有所欠缺。全节点钱包能够独立验证所有的交易,而且与区块链的连接几乎是“永不依赖”的。因此,在价值较大或需要最高安全级别的情况下,用户可能会选择使用全节点钱包。

轻钱包的实际应用

许多流行的以太坊轻钱包应用广泛,方便用户进行日常交易。以下是几种常见的轻钱包及其特点:

1. MetaMask

MetaMask 是一个非常受欢迎的以太坊轻钱包插件,既可以用作浏览器扩展,也可以作为移动应用。它允许用户方便地与去中心化应用互动,并支持多种ERC20代币。MetaMask 的用户界面友好,适合新手和专业用户。

2. Trust Wallet

信任钱包是Binance官方推出的一款轻钱包,支持多种区块链和加密货币。与MetaMask相似,它也提供用户友好的界面,并允许用户参与去中心化金融(DeFi)和NFT市场。

3. MyEtherWallet

MyEtherWallet 是一个开源的以太坊轻钱包,也非常适合技术用户。它提供了较高度的控制权,并可以与硬件钱包结合,提高安全性。用户可以在其界面上生成助记词,大大提升使用的安全性。

总结

以太坊轻钱包为用户提供了一种简单便捷的方式来管理和操作以太坊资产。尽管其在安全性和去中心化上不及全节点钱包,但因其轻便性和用户友好性,使得轻钱包成为普通用户的首选。了解轻钱包的工作原理和应用场景,不仅能帮助用户更好地利用这个工具,也让我们在区块链快速发展的世界中,时刻保持竞争力。无论你的需求是什么,轻钱包无疑都是通向加密货币世界的一扇简易之门。